Charghat

Charghat is a village located in Baihar tehsil of Balaghat district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 80km away from sub-district headquarter Baihar (tehsildar office) and 80km away from district headquarter Balaghat. As per 2009 stats, Songudda is the gram panchayat of Charghat village.

About Charghat

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Charghat is 498061. The village spans a total geographical area of 1588.46 hectares. Baihar is nearest town to Charghat village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 65km away.

When it comes to local governance, Charghat village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Baihar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Balaghat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Charghat

Below is a concise population overview of Charghat as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 674 329 345
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 114 51 63
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 661 322 339
Literate Population 314 168 146
Illiterate Population 360 161 199

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Charghat village:

  • The total population of Charghat village is around 674, including approximately 329 males and 345 females, with a sex ratio of 1048 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 114 children aged 0–6 years in Charghat village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Charghat village has 661 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Charghat village is about 46.59%, with male literacy at 51.06% and female literacy at 42.32%.
  • There are around 134 households in Charghat village.

Connectivity of Charghat

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Charghat. As per the 2011 stats, Charghat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available
